Birth Registration in Finland

When a child is born in Finland, it is mandatory to register the birth with the Finnish Population Information System. The registration must be completed promptly to ensure the child’s legal recognition, social security, and access to healthcare. Typically, the hospital where the birth occurs will initiate the registration process. However, in certain cases, parents may need to submit additional documentation or register the birth at the local registry office themselves. Required Documentation

To register a birth in Finland, parents generally need:

  • Valid identification documents of both parents

  • Proof of the birth (medical certificate from the hospital)

  • Marriage certificate, if applicable

  • Residence permits or visas for foreign parents

Determining Parentage and Custody

Finnish law recognizes the legal parentage of children born in the country. If the parents are married, both are automatically recognized as legal parents. For unmarried parents, legal parentage may require acknowledgment through official procedures. Citizenship and Nationality Issues

Children born in Finland do not automatically acquire Finnish citizenship unless at least one parent is a Finnish citizen. However, children of foreign parents may have rights under the nationality laws of their parents’ countries. Cosmos Legal Law Firm assists parents in:

Social Security and Healthcare

Once registered, children in Finland are entitled to comprehensive social security benefits, including healthcare services, parental allowances, and child benefits. Parents must navigate the social security system, including enrolling the child in the appropriate municipal services.
